Dash and Splash is a half-day snorkeling tour in St Lucia that departs Vigie Marina on a powerboat, passes Marigot Bay and the Love Tunnel on the scenic route out, and stops at Anse Cochon Beach for snorkeling on pristine reefs. The boat carries a professional guide, snorkeling equipment, soft drinks, water and rum punch; the return to port is a cruise with views of Marigot Bay. Three hours total, suitable for all fitness levels.

The Experience
The boat leaves Vigie Marina and heads along St Lucia's west coast toward Anse Cochon Beach. On the way out you pass the Love Tunnel and fishing villages, then Marigot Bay—the stop itself comes on the return, so you see it twice and the second time you are heading home. The snorkeling break happens at Anse Cochon, where the reef sits close enough to reach by swimming from the boat; the guide is there to point out what matters and make sure nobody drifts. Snorkeling equipment is provided, so you show up with nothing but a swimsuit.
Refreshments run through the whole three hours: soft drinks, mineral water and rum punch are on board, and beer can be added for extra cost. The return journey to port is unhurried, so you get a second look at Marigot Bay and the coastline without the rush of the outbound leg. What is Anse Cochon Beach like for snorkeling?
Anse Cochon Beach holds pristine reefs where snorkeling happens in shallow water close to the boat. The guide points out the fish and reef life; you swim to see them rather than standing in the shallows hoping they pass by.
How long is the boat ride each way?
The outbound journey to Anse Cochon takes the scenic route past the Love Tunnel and fishing villages, and the return passes Marigot Bay. The whole trip is three hours, with the snorkeling break built into that time.
